Mental health conditions, especially stress and anxiety, are common causes of waking up prematurely. Worrying thoughts or an overactive mind can activate your body's stress response, releasing cortisol (the stress hormone), which may disturb your sleep. If you find yourself feeling restless or experiencing racing thoughts at 4 AM, this might be the culprit.

Some believe waking up at specific times is tied to emotional or spiritual phenomena. For example, traditional Chinese medicine associates waking at 4 AM with the lungs, linked to grief or sadness. Others consider this hour a time of spiritual awakening or a heightened state of consciousness.

As you age, sleep patterns naturally change. Older adults often experience lighter, shorter sleep cycles, which can lead to waking up earlier than desired.
